cruisenfever Posted August 8, 2009 #3 Share Posted August 8, 2009 Which is better? Thanks in advance. Bonnie Hi Bonnie............GS 1556 is located right next to the RS on the hump. You can see both forward and aft and the balcony is more private. GS 1554 is at the beginning of the hump, has an odd shaped balcony, but you have less privacy because it is more open and folks forward can see you when they are looking to their right.
